Rice Atbp. offers an accessible and affordable rice meal franchise in the Philippines, focusing on quick service and classic Filipino comfort foods. It aims to provide profitable, low-investment food cart solutions for aspiring entrepreneurs looking to enter the fast-food industry. The brand highlights easy operation and high-turnover products designed for busy, budget-conscious diners.

Franchise Overview

If you're looking for a low-cost, high-potential food cart business in the Philippines, you'll love the Rice Atbp. franchise. This brand specializes in serving hearty, affordable rice meals designed for busy, fast-paced Filipino consumers, offering classic viands in convenient, quick-service packaging. It targets high-foot-traffic areas like school campuses, transport hubs, and small commercial spaces to maximize daily revenue.

Rice Atbp. simplifies operations, making it ideal for first-time entrepreneurs, as it provides a comprehensive package covering equipment, training, and operational support. They focus on affordability without sacrificing the comfort-food experience that Filipinos crave, ensuring strong repeat patronage. The business model is structured for efficiency, allowing operators to run the food cart with minimal staff, focusing on fast turnover.

About Rice Atbp.

Rice Atbp. is positioned as a quick-service food cart business in the Philippines specializing in budget-friendly, rice-based meals and popular Filipino viands. It serves the high-demand market of students, employees, and commuters who need affordable, accessible, and fast dining options. The concept relies on offering a simple menu with familiar tastes that guarantee high turnover rates in high-traffic locations. The food cart setup is designed to be space-efficient and operationally straightforward, allowing operators to start, manage, and scale the business without requiring extensive culinary or management experience.

The franchise package typically includes the food cart, initial equipment, initial inventory, training, and the right to use the brand, making it a turnkey business opportunity. The company provides ongoing support, which includes marketing materials and guidance on inventory management, aimed at simplifying the, often complex, food service industry. Rice Atbp. aims to empower micro-entrepreneurs by lowering the barriers to entry in the Philippine franchise market, emphasizing reasonable investment costs and competitive ROI potential. By focusing on essential food items and efficient service, it creates a sustainable, daily-revenue-generating venture.

The brand appeals to consumers seeking convenience, such as quick lunches or dinner on the go, by placing its carts near transport terminals, school hubs, or small retail commercial spaces. The menu is structured to be high-margin and consistent in quality, allowing for strong, consistent customer trust. With a commitment to affordable franchising, it targets individuals looking to invest in a low-risk food business, offering a practical solution for entrepreneurs who want to start their own business with, relatively, minimal capital.

Investment & Returns

Franchise fee₱50,000
Total investment₱150,000 – ₱250,000
Estimated ROI period18 months
Estimated breakeven12 months
Territory exclusivityYes
